Why Magnetic Weatherstripping for Steel Doors Is Necessary

I have found that magnetic weatherstripping is one of the most important upgrades for a steel door because it creates a tight seal that keeps outside air from sneaking in. My door used to let in drafts, and I could feel the temperature change near the frame. Once I added magnetic weatherstripping, the door closed more securely and my home felt much more comfortable.

I also noticed that it helps lower my energy use. When warm or cool air stays inside where it belongs, my heating and cooling system does not have to work as hard. That means I can save money on utility bills while keeping my home at a more consistent temperature.

Another reason I rely on magnetic weatherstripping is that it helps block dust, noise, and moisture. My steel door now seals better against rain and outside sounds, which makes the room quieter and cleaner. For me, it is a simple solution that improves comfort, efficiency, and protection all at once.

My Buying Guides on Magnetic Weatherstripping Steel Doors

Why I Look for Magnetic Weatherstripping on Steel Doors

When I shop for weatherstripping for steel doors, I focus on how well it seals out drafts, moisture, dust, and noise. In my experience, magnetic weatherstripping is especially useful when I want a tight, dependable closure. It helps the door stay sealed more consistently, which can make a noticeable difference in comfort and energy efficiency.

What I Check Before Buying

Before I choose any magnetic weatherstripping, I always check a few basics:

  • Door compatibility: I make sure the product is designed for steel doors or can work with metal frames.
  • Magnet strength: I look for a seal strong enough to hold the door closed tightly without making it hard to open.
  • Size and fit: I measure the door edges carefully so I don’t buy strips that are too thick, too thin, or too short.
  • Material quality: I prefer durable rubber, vinyl, or silicone materials that can handle regular use.
  • Weather resistance: I look for products that can stand up to heat, cold, and moisture without cracking or warping.

Types of Magnetic Weatherstripping I Consider

I usually see a few common styles, and each one works a little differently:

  • Magnetic strip seals: These are simple strips that create a strong seal along the door edge.
  • Magnetic door gaskets: I like these when I need a more complete seal around the frame.
  • Self-adhesive magnetic weatherstripping: This is easier for me to install, especially for quick upgrades.
  • Replacement seal kits: I choose these when I want a more exact fit for a specific steel door model.

Features I Value Most

When I compare products, I pay close attention to these features:

  • Easy installation: I prefer weatherstripping that I can install without special tools.
  • Strong adhesive backing: If it uses adhesive, I want it to stay in place over time.
  • Flexible design: I like strips that bend and conform to the door without gaps.
  • Low maintenance: I choose options that don’t require frequent replacement or adjustment.
  • Clean appearance: I want the seal to work well without making the door look bulky.

How I Compare Quality

In my experience, the best magnetic weatherstripping feels sturdy and consistent. I test or inspect whether the seal closes evenly along the entire door edge. I also look at customer feedback to see if the product holds up after months of use. If I see complaints about weak magnets, peeling adhesive, or poor fit, I usually skip that option.

Installation Tips I Follow

I always clean the door surface before installing any weatherstripping. A dust-free, dry surface helps the adhesive stick better. I also measure twice before cutting, because a poor cut can create gaps. When I install the strip, I press it firmly and let it set before using the door heavily.

Common Mistakes I Try to Avoid

I’ve learned to avoid a few mistakes:

  • Buying the wrong size for the door frame
  • Choosing weak adhesive for a high-use door
  • Ignoring temperature and weather conditions
  • Installing over dirt, grease, or moisture
  • Picking a seal that is too stiff to close properly
